#Sake Market Size And Revenue Forecast Through 2030
The sake market has experienced robust growth in recent years. It is projected to expand from $10.16 billion in 2025 to $10.69 billion in 2026, demonstrating a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 5.2%. The historical increase can be attributed to several factors, including the cultural significance of sake in Japan, established domestic consumption patterns, the transfer of traditional brewing knowledge, stable rice cultivation for brewing, and the expansion of on-premise consumption channels.
The sake market is projected to experience robust expansion over the coming years. Its value is anticipated to reach $13.22 billion by 2030, demonstrating a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 5.5%. This growth during the forecast period is attributable to several factors, including a heightened global fascination with Japanese cuisine, the expanding demand for premium alcoholic beverages, increased exports to western markets, a greater emphasis on brand narratives, and advancements in sake flavor profiles. Key trends expected during this period encompass the premiumization of classic sake types, an escalating demand for craft and artisanal sake, the increasing appeal of flavored and infused sake, a broader international consumption of sake, and a strengthened commitment to authentic brewing methods.

Sake Market Opportunity Drivers: What Is Creating New Revenue Potential?
Higher intake of alcohol is anticipated to drive the expansion of the sake market in the future. Alcohol, a transparent, volatile fluid produced through sugar fermentation, typically serves as a leisure drink. Greater alcohol intake stems from factors like prevailing social customs, marketing strategies, and evolving lifestyle patterns. This surge in alcohol consumption positively impacts the sake market by stimulating demand for traditional Japanese rice wine among consumers worldwide and locally. For example, in November 2025, the Organisation for Economic Co-operation and Development (OECD), an intergovernmental body situated in France, reported that average alcohol consumption throughout OECD countries hit 8.5 litres of pure alcohol per individual in 2023, with numerous member states surpassing 11.5 litres. Consequently, the heightened alcohol consumption is propelling the sake market.

Sake Market Innovation Trends Driving Future Development
Major companies in the sake market are concentrating on developing innovative premium-grade product lines, such as terroir-driven everyday junmai daiginjo, to enhance consumer access to refined sake quality for regular dining and casual drinking occasions. Terroir-driven everyday junmai daiginjo is a high-end sake brewed with highly polished, locally sourced rice and regional water to convey a strong sense of place, while being positioned for approachable, frequent consumption, providing elegant aromas and clean umami in daily settings. For instance, in August 2025, Tsunan Sake Brewery Co., Ltd., a Japan-based sake brewery, launched GO TERRACE, a junmai daiginjo designed for daily premium enjoyment using Uonuma-grown Koshihikari rice and mountain spring water, featuring floral aromatics, gentle sweetness, and snowmelt-like umami. GO TERRACE elevates the casual drinking experience by merging high-quality craftsmanship with accessibility for regular meal pairings and social occasions.
